What if the future of work isn’t about technology at all — but about unlocking more humanity in each other? Kathleen Hogan — Chief Strategy and Transformation Officer at Microsoft — sits down with Dr. Michael Gervais on Finding Mastery to share what she’s learned about leading one of the world’s largest companies through a culture transformation rooted in empathy and growth mindset. From helping shift Microsoft from a “know-it-all” to a “learn-it-all” culture to navigating personal challenges like cancer and recovery, Kathleen opens up about the deep work of becoming a more grounded, purpose-driven leader.
